As to further details about "are these specific to the AD trucks?" and such, here's some info from pertinent Chevy Master Parts Books to help answer those questions.

A picture of the shifter handle and component break down is attached below from a 1929-57 Chevrolet Master Parts Catalog. Looking at the major component items that make up the shifter, Parts Group 4.006 - Lever assembly, shows that the same part number GM# 3686799 applies to all Commercial Trucks from 1948-53 and 1949-52 Chevy Passenger Cars.

So either range of vehicles can be a donor for the shifter parts you need.
